Who's Coming
Show your classmates who among them has RSVP'd and who still has to confirm. It will help to put the pressure on classmates who are undecided and it will also help build excitement because classmates will know who will be attending.
Photos of Classmates "Then & Now"
Upload all the "Then" pictures from your yearbook and have each of your classmates upload their "Now" Photos right on the website. They can include a bio about their lives and their interests. Classmates will love reading about their friends and find out where they are in their lives now.
